Responsibilities

The post holder is responsible for carrying out specific cleaning and other related duties, following set procedure and standards to provide and maintain high standards of cleanliness throughout the hospital and designated wards or departments.

  • General cleaning.
  • Isolation cleaning.
  • High and low dusting.
  • Wet and dry mopping.
  • Clean toilets, baths and washbasins.
  • Emptying clinical and general waste bins and placing bags in designated areas.
  • Vacuum Cleaning.
  • Scrubbing and buffing floors with mechanical machine.
  • Carpet shampooing.
  • Using chemicals and cleaning equipment responsibly and within health and safety guidelines.
  • Maintaining staff and public safety through appropriate use of warning signage whilst cleaning.

Full training will be provided to the successful candidate.

Additional Responsibilities
  • To work as part of a multi-disciplinary team delivering high standards of cleaning within both the clinical and non-clinical areas.
  • To clean specific areas in line with Trust policy and national cleaning standards.
  • To provide a cleaning service in accordance with approved methods, standards and frequencies.
  • To provide support to terminal cleans/infection cleans ensuring conversance with infection control & procedures in respect of all cleaning duties.
  • The removal and cleaning up of uncontained body fluid spillages in line with Trust policy and national cleaning standards.
  • To use cleaning equipment, machinery and cleaning materials once trained and ability to spot defects with machinery and report to Supervisor.
  • Where required undertake Bioquell Q50- HPV decontamination duties and be fully compliant with all the methods and responsibilities of using this system.
  • To adopt a flexible approach when undertaking domestic duties.
